How Can One Obtain Building & Contents Insurance

Buildings and contents insurance are the two fundamental forms of house insurance plan or what is occasionally known as household insurance. You will find various choices within each of these forms of insurance policies. They can be bought individually or grouped together depending on the requirement. Some insurance companies offer discounts when these policies are obtained together. For the majority of homeowners, these fundamental insurance plans are essential to assure economic security in the event of loss and damage. Moreover, loan companies will in all probability call for some kinds of coverage based on the type of loan so that it is a good idea to understand what ought to be insured and how much insurance to get.

Buildings and contents insurance should be tackled independently to be able to recognize the uniqueness of protection provided in each of these plans. Building insurance is cover which might not be necessary for tenants. Landlords, however, require building insurance for protection. Contents insurance for landlords can be obtained but protection will be distinct with regards to the home. For instance, some insurance providers offer security against malicious damage by tenants to landlords or total cover for a certain period of time for unoccupied properties. A few supplemental cover alternatives available for landlords include legal protection, rent assurance and emergency support protection.

Raising voluntary excess is another way to getting additional savings on insurance. Excess is the amount that the insured is willing to pay on insurance claims. If the insured consents to pay a greater excess, then the insurance firm gives a larger price reduction and premiums are lower. Agreeing to pay excess on all claims means greater savings.

It is vital for property owners to do business only with legitimate insurance agencies. In order to ensure that the insurance organization that you are working with is legitimate, check with the Financial Services Authority or the FSA if the organization is registered with them. The FSA regulates insurance agencies and ensures that these companies comply with particular guidelines in dealing fairly and offering good services to consumers. If the business you plan to purchase your buildings and contents insurance from is not listed with the FSA, then you might not be adequately covered as a buyer.

Ensuring you are adequately covered when you obtain buildings and contents insurance is necessary but different for buildings and different for contents insurance. For buildings insurance, make use of the expense of entirely reconstucting the structure instead of the market price for your reference. Contents insurance, on the other hand, is defined by the overall cost of the things within the dwelling which must be valued at market cost or the expense of replacing the items at current costs.
